What is National Volunteer Fire Council Inc?

The National Volunteer Fire Council Inc, headquartered in Washington D.C., is a nonprofit organization dedicated to supporting the Department of Homeland Security's Staffing for Adequate Fire and Emergency Response (SAFER) Grants Program. Its primary goal is to aid fire departments and volunteer firefighter interest organizations in maintaining or increasing the number of trained firefighters in their communities, thereby enhancing their ability to comply with established standards. The Council represents the interests of member state fire and emergency organizations at the national level, formulating and promoting programs beneficial to the U.S. fire and emergency services. It advocates for volunteer fire and emergency medical services on a national legislative and standards-making level, providing a unified voice to better protect citizens' lives and property. The Council has a staff of 15 individuals committed to this mission.

What is the mission statement of National Volunteer Fire Council Inc?

The National Volunteer Fire Council Inc's mission is to enhance the fire and emergency services of the United States by proposing and promoting beneficial programs. The organization represents the interests of volunteer fire and emergency organizations on a national level, engaging in legislative and standards-making matters at both the Congress of the United States and various federal agencies. Furthermore, the Council acts as a national voice for the volunteer fire and emergency medical services, working to preserve the lives and property of citizens by doing various tasks designed to improve their safety.

Impact




July, 2024

The National Volunteer Fire Council Inc represents the interests of member state fire and emergency organizations at the national level, advocating for important issues and programs such as the SAFER grants program. Through its efforts, the Council helps fire departments and volunteer firefighter organizations increase or maintain the number of trained frontline firefighters in their communities. By promoting national legislative matters, standards-making initiatives, and providing a unified voice for volunteer fire and emergency medical services, the Council plays a crucial role in enhancing public safety and preserving lives and property throughout the United States.
